The Carbon Publicity Platform of China's Automotive Industry Chain (CPP platform) officially announced the list of the latest batch of carbon footprint quantification labels. The Xiangling V5 pure electric mini truck and the Xiangling Q gasoline mini truck of Foton Motor both made the list. As the most authoritative public display platform in the field of carbon footprint quantification for commercial vehicles in China, the certification system of the CPP platform focuses on the carbon emissions throughout the vehicle's entire life cycle. It mainly focuses on the emission efficiency during the usage stage. Among them, the indicator "carbon emissions per ton-kilometer (gCO₂e/tkm)" is a key benchmark for precisely measuring the carbon emission intensity during the transportation process of commercial vehicles, directly reflecting the environmental performance and economic value of the vehicles in actual operation.
This time, the two micro-truck products of Foton Motor that made the list demonstrated the technical strength and emission reduction achievements of Foton Motor from different power lines. Among them, the Xiangling Q gasoline micro-truck, as the main model for urban distribution logistics scenarios, has a curb weight of 1445kg and a combined fuel consumption of 7.4 liters per 100 kilometers, with a corresponding carbon footprint of 147.85gCO₂e/tkm per unit product; while the other electric model Xiangling V5 showcased the emission reduction advantages of new energy technology, with a curb weight of 2200kg and an electric consumption of 18kWh per 100 kilometers under combined working conditions, with a unit carbon footprint as low as 109.22gCO₂e/tkm.
In fact, apart from the two micro truck models that have been publicly announced this time, as early as November 2024, four truck models including Foton Emonca S1 and Emonca Zhiblue ES1 had already passed the CPP platform review. Subsequently, in March 2025, the O-MAN Galaxy 5 and O-MAN Starwing 2 heavy truck models also successfully obtained the carbon footprint certification. Currently, with the full coverage of micro trucks, light trucks, and heavy trucks, Foton Automobile has established the most complete low-carbon commercial vehicle product portfolio in China.
